Quantcast
Channel: Telerik Forums RSS
Viewing all articles
Browse latest Browse all 94857

Selected row of RadGridView does not display text!!

$
0
0

My company security policy block uploading image.

So, I will post a sample source (.cs and .xaml).

While this program is running, click and select some row.

Then selected row shows just all blue bar without text.... 

 

 

First. xaml code--------------------------------------------

 

<Window
        x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
        x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
        xmlns:telerik="http://schemas.telerik.com/2008/xaml/presentation" x:Class="WpfApplication2.MainWindow"
        Title="MainWindow" Height="350" Width="525">
    <Window.Resources>
        <ResourceDictionary>
            <ResourceDictionary.MergedDictionaries>
                <ResourceDictionary Source="System.Windows.xaml" />
                <ResourceDictionary Source="Telerik.Windows.Controls.xaml" />
                <ResourceDictionary Source="Telerik.Windows.Controls.Input.xaml" />
                <ResourceDictionary Source="Telerik.Windows.Controls.GridView.xaml" />
            </ResourceDictionary.MergedDictionaries>
        </ResourceDictionary>
    </Window.Resources>
    <Grid>

        <telerik:RadGridView 
            x:Name="data"
          AutoGenerateColumns="False" 
        CanUserFreezeColumns="False" 
        CanUserResizeColumns="True"
        ShowGroupPanel="False"
        RowIndicatorVisibility="Collapsed"                 
        AutoExpandGroups="True"        
                IsReadOnly="False"
                HorizontalAlignment="Stretch" Height="Auto"  VerticalAlignment="Stretch" Width="Auto">
            <telerik:RadGridView.Columns>
                <telerik:GridViewDataColumn Header="A" Width="50" DataMemberBinding="{Binding A, Mode=TwoWay}"/>
                <telerik:GridViewDataColumn Header="C" Width="50" DataMemberBinding="{Binding B, Mode=TwoWay}"/>
                <telerik:GridViewDataColumn Header="D" Width="50" DataMemberBinding="{Binding C, Mode=TwoWay}"/>
                <telerik:GridViewDataColumn Header="E" Width="50" DataMemberBinding="{Binding D, Mode=TwoWay}"/>
            </telerik:RadGridView.Columns>
        </telerik:RadGridView>

    </Grid>
</Window>

 

 

And .cs Code ---------------------------------------------------------------------------------

using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
using System.Windows;
using System.Windows.Controls;
using System.Windows.Data;
using System.Windows.Documents;
using System.Windows.Input;
using System.Windows.Media;
using System.Windows.Media.Imaging;
using System.Windows.Navigation;
using System.Windows.Shapes;

namespace WpfApplication2
{
    public class tdata
    {
        public string A{get; set;}
        public string B{get; set;}
        public string C{get; set;}
        public string D{get; set;}
    }
    /// <summary>
    /// MainWindow.xaml에 대한 상호 작용 논리
    /// </summary>
    public partial class MainWindow : Window
    {
        public MainWindow()
        {
            InitializeComponent();

            data.Items.Add(new tdata() { A = "11", B = "22", C = "33", D = "44" });
            data.Items.Add(new tdata() { A = "11", B = "22", C = "33", D = "44" });
            data.Items.Add(new tdata() { A = "11", B = "22", C = "33", D = "44" });
            data.Items.Refresh();
        }
    }
}



Viewing all articles
Browse latest Browse all 94857

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>